Career path

Career Role (Grid Advancements) Description
Grid Integration Engineer Develops and implements strategies for integrating renewable energy sources into the UK's electricity grid. High demand for expertise in smart grid technologies.
Power Systems Analyst (Smart Grid) Analyzes power system performance and stability, focusing on optimizing smart grid infrastructure. Requires advanced knowledge of grid modelling and simulation.
Grid Modernization Project Manager Manages complex projects related to upgrading and modernizing the UK's electricity grid infrastructure. Expertise in project planning and execution is crucial.
Renewable Energy Grid Specialist Focuses on the technical aspects of connecting renewable energy sources to the electricity grid, addressing grid stability challenges. Deep understanding of renewable energy technologies is essential.
